This week Jack looks at Bright Memory, an early access title that shoves five pounds of quality into a two-pound sack.

Bright Memory is a fast-paced, action-heavy first-person shooter that is short, weird, and a heck of a lot of fun.

Is the $7.00 price tag worth it? Are there noticeable bugs? Does the game make any sense!?!? Find out here because this is UnderDeveloped.
